What is the difference between Remote Library Data Entry vs Remote Book Cataloger?

AspectRemote Library Data EntryRemote Book Cataloger
CredentialsBasic computer skills, data entry experienceLibrary science knowledge, cataloging standards
Work EnvironmentHome-based, computer-focusedHome-based, library or archival setting
Industry UsageLibraries, educational institutionsLibraries, archives, special collections
Search IntentData entry, cataloging, library database managementCataloging, metadata creation, classification

Remote Library Data Entry involves inputting library information into databases, focusing on accuracy and speed. Remote Book Cataloger requires knowledge of cataloging standards and classification systems to organize library collections. While both roles are home-based and involve library data, catalogers typically need specialized training, making their tasks more complex and standards-driven.

Job description

The Senior, Compliance & Monitoring supports the Public and Middle Market Compliance and Monitoring team by performing essential tasks related to the timely analysis, processing, and review of extensive grant compliance documentation required by federal regulations. This role manages databases, collaborates with program teams to resolve issues, communicates applicable federal regulations, and supports capacity-building initiatives. The Senior, Compliance & Monitoring provides technical assistance, prepares reports and presentations, and ensures the accuracy and maintenance of program records. The position requires strong analytical, communication, and problem-solving skills, as well as proficiency in technology and data analysis tools.

Job Duties: 

  • Assists program and project analysts in planning and conducting internal QA/QC reviews of all programs and functions, and prepares detailed reports
  • Manages databases of reports, corrective actions, and other pertinent information in the system of record
  • Works closely with program teams to resolve identified issues to conclusion
  • Communicates applicable federal regulations to specific relief projects in collaboration with subject matter experts
  • Collaborates with internal teams, project staff, and consultants to identify and recommend training, technical assistance opportunities, insights, and expertise for policy, compliance, and other relevant training to staff and vendor personnel
  • Assists in the preparation of internal and external presentations and reports on an ad hoc, bi-weekly, monthly, and quarterly basis
  • Provides overall support to capacity-building initiatives, including web-based seminars, printed manuals, group sessions, training videos, and more
  • Accepts responsibility for accuracy of data entry, accumulation, and maintenance of program records
  • Supports subject matter expert team with other tasks and efforts as needed
  • Other duties as required
